What makes Charlotte special for flooring
Charlotte winter seasons are mild,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in interior humidity throughout the year can be broad. That rhythm matters. Timber moves with wetness, floor tile settings up need growth joints, and adhesives fail if mounted in a moist crawlspace. Neighborhoods add their own variables. A brick 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es frequently conceal a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ood spots, and the occasional sur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will determine your indoor family member hum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the new product.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never take out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, tile, carpeting, or concrete: selecting for your space
Every material succeeds in certain problems and fails in others. Consider lived fact prior to style.
Hardwood works beautifully in Charlotte, however it needs stable mo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summertime, expect gapping and cupping. A trustworthy flooring installation service in Charlotte will certainly recommend a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and mindful acclimation. Strong white oak carries out much better than maple in this climate because it moves a lot more naturally.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a more secure choice over a slab or over spaces with potential d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, budget for dust control and an added day or more of treatment time.
Luxury plastic plank (LVP) has taken control of completely reasons. It's forgiving of moisture, manages pet nails, and mounts quickly. The drawback is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't level within limited tolerances, you'll see every hump and clinical depression in raking light. The distinction in between a bargain mount and a pro LVP work is the leveling prep. The guarantee language on lots of LVP brands requires 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ask exactly how your professional steps and achieves that.
Tile is durable, however it's ruthless of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es may have lively joists. The solution is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where suitable, and motion jo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ks simple because a pro did the complicated layout math prior to mixing the first set of thinset.
Carpet brings heat at a sensible rate. The mistakes are in the pad and the joints. If you have pets, skip fundamental r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ture produces compression marks that relieve with time, but the ideal pad assists. A good installer will plan seam positioning far from heavy traffic and think about the pile instructions in adjoining rooms.
Polished concrete or resilient sheet products appear occasionally in cellars and studios. Below, moisture screening is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will certainly endure, or if you require a vapor retarder. A contractor who plays down this action is rolling dice with your time and money.
The makeup of a strong estimate
Estimates disclose just how a flooring company assumes. Two quotes can look comparable in total however differ considerably in what they consist of. Clarity conserves disputes later.
Look for line things that information subfloor preparation, product acclimation, changes, walls or footwear molding, furniture mo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ply claims "Mount L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're most likely to see change orders. A thoughtful quote might keep in mind 5 bags of self-leveling substance with unit cost, a new reducer at the kitchen limit, and substitute of 3 broken t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.
Ask how they take care of unknowns. A truthful service provider will describe that they can not see under existing floor covering till demonstration, then price estimate a range for typical discoveries: rot around a moving door, undercutting masonry at a hearth,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ll describe the process for approving additionals and give pictures before proceeding.
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I have actually seen much more unsuccessful flooring repair projects in Charlotte caused by inadequate subfloor preparation than any type of other factor. Floors rely on what's below.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take dampness analyses at a number of points. It's common to find the front rooms dry and the back areas elevated since a downspout discards near the structure. Take care of the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the like degree. Numerous older houses incline somewhat toward the facility. That's not a flaw if it's consistent. What you can't appro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For wood, the solution may be sanding down high joints and mounting pl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, guide, and mix proportion issue. An excellent staff chooses brands they recognize and designates a lead that has put lots of bags without drama.
On concrete slabs, a moisture reduction primer might be required. The expense injures ahead of time, yet it's economical insurance policy contrasted to peeling off sticky or cupped engineered timber. Several failings show up in between month 6 and twelve, following a stormy summer, when the piece awakens and starts pressing vapor.

Warranties that mean something
A guarantee is only comparable to the firm behind it. Manufacturer service warranties usually leave out installment mistakes, and they call for the installer to comply with the book. Keep your paperwork. Save pictures of acclimation stacks, wetness readings, and the underlayment used. Excellent professionals record their procedure and share it with you.
Labor guarantees for flooring repair and setup in Charlotte generally range from one to 3 years. Some firms supply longer for sure products they understand well. Read the exclusions. Seasonal gaps in wood are not a defect, however gross cupping likely is if moisture control remains in location. Glue failures can be on the installer, the item, or the substratum. A pro will return to detect and not blame the item blindly. That transparency is part of what you're paying for.

What a solid initial check out looks like
The very first site see establishes the tone. Expect inquiries concerning your home routine, pets, and how many people will be walking through the areas during and after mount. A specialist should gauge every space, not just eyeball square video, and need to check heating and cooling registers, thresholds, and door clearances. They'll recommend removing doors prior to mount or prepare to trim them after if new floor elevation needs it.
They ought to talk with acclimation. In summertime, it prevails PEDRETTY'S CERAMIC TILE AND FLOORING LLC flooring company charlotte to let hardwood sit for at least five to seven days in the conditioned area. LVP producers typically specify a 48-hour adjustment duration, but actual problems dictate carefulness. The very best groups will put a hygrometer in the room and aim for a steady range before opening cartons.
If the job involves redecorating, ask just how they regulate d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uum cleaners and plastic barriers make a large distinction. Oil-based poly gives warm tone and long open time, waterborne surfaces cure faster and don't amber as much. In Charlotte's humidity, waterborne surfaces are usually the functional option if you require to move back in quickly.

Handling repair work the clever way
Floors stop working for factors, and the fix requires to deal with the cause first. Cupped hardwood near a back door generally indicates moisture invasion. Replacing boards without sealing the sill or fixing grading exterior is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ding tile frequently traces back to bad coverage under large-format floor tiles. A pro will draw a suspect tile easily, reveal you the thinset pattern, and reset with full coverage.
For squeaks, the cure is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using construction adhesive right into seams, and utilizing shims carefully minimizes noise without destroying completed flooring. If the only accessibility is from above, be honest regarding assumptions. Repairs can quit squeaks in targeted areas, however an old flooring system might still talk a little when a group gathers.
With LVP, damaged slabs can be changed if the click system comes or the installer knows how to do a medical swap. Glue-down items require cutting and heat to release adhesive. Matching stopped lines is hit-or-miss, so conserve a spare container if you can.

Small choices that settle big
A couple of useful choices make life simpler after the team leaves. Ask for identified touch-up stain or finish for hardwood, and a spare quart of matching paint for walls. Save a set of grout, caulk, and a few extra floor tiles. On LVP, demand the specific item code and batch number, after that put two or three planks away. Paper where shifts land with a quick phone video clip before the base footwear takes place, so you recognize what's underneath.
If you have large pets, think about a satin or matte finish on timber to hide scratches and choose broader plan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age daily wear. For tile, pick cement with stain resistance and keep the surplus in instance of future patching. These information set you back little and prolong the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
